1. 程式人生 > >與程式設計師相處不可不知的9個建議

與程式設計師相處不可不知的9個建議

點選上方關注我們,讓小care關愛你!

無聊遲鈍似乎已經成為了程式設計師的標籤,在工作中,程式設計師的交流或許包含:與產品經理交流需求、與同行交流技術、與搭檔共享工作和生活趣聞等。看上去跟別人沒什麼不一樣,但是為什麼各位程式設計師哥哥還是被打上無聊與遲鈍的標籤呢?

拋開個人性格問題,從職業特色來看的話,那就是因為一些程式設計師在工作中過於追求時刻上的高效,忽視交流的重要性,以為“說這麼多,最終還不如我改多幾行程式碼搞定”。而且祖師爺Linus Torvalds也說過“talk is cheap,show me the code”。

与程序员相处一定要知道的9个建议    

這種狀況一旦形成,就會把交流視為一個低效的作業環節,給人一種難以接觸的感覺,難以在搭檔互相之間形成信任,這種狀況在一些性格孤僻以為技能便是一切的程式設計師中尤為常見。

公司是各種角色的集合,像老闆、總監、經理、設計師、外包測驗乃至推行,彼此間的交流仍然要通過自然語言而不是機器語言實現。技能也不是三兩句話能說清楚,可是一些根本的共識很有必要在相關直接對接的搭檔之間通過交流達成的,即使一味專心於程式碼,也就只能處理程式內部問題,並不能處理改變更大、更不可控的外部問題。

事實上,優異的程式設計師,除了出色的技能技能水平外,傑出的交流能力也是優異的另外一種表現。

在这里插入图片描述
值得一提是,大部分程式設計師都不喜歡在他專心工作時被別人以任何形式中斷,除了發獎金。

這個需求做不了!每當產品經理興致勃勃地拿著一張連他親媽都不一定看得懂字的草稿來到剛提完程式碼預備下班的程式設計師座位前,然後開端興奮地說話都要夾帶家鄉話般描述著一個能夠改變人類接下來20年的生活方式的雄偉專案時,我們的程式設計師哥哥最後總會很不識相地說一句:“這個需求做不了”。

這種狀況其實不能怪程式設計師了,上文故意描繪的並不是指影響人類20年的專案在技能上是否能實現,而是正常的軟體出產環節中,任何需求,如果是沒有具體文件的,程式設計師都是在沒有考慮任何技能背景下,以正當理由直接回絕的。

在这里插入图片描述

 

圖片源自微博冷笑話精選 -


Deadline綜合徵:

如果說前面說到無聊、遲鈍、沉默是許多程式設計師正常作業狀態時的一個寫照,那麼deadline似乎就像女性的生理期一樣成為程式設計師揮之不去的陰影。每到deadline,看到手頭上作業還沒忙完,看似現已完成了作業頻頻出問題,產品司理每過兩個小時過來問問題解決了沒,今天能上線嗎?那個平時看上去木木訥訥、人畜無害的程式設計師可以讓你明白什麼叫程式設計師式的不在沉默中爆發,就在沉默中死亡。基本上每個程式設計師都有過在deadline時苦苦掙扎,大發脾氣的閱歷。

至少請在deadline的時候對程式設計師好一點。或者說,別管他。


幾個可行的溝通辦法:
1、如果沒有學過技術,這樣你應該要相信你們的程式設計師的決定,同時要多溝通,讓他們知道你要做的是什麼。

2、編寫整理明確的文件方案給程式設計師,而不僅僅是一句話的需求。

3、請禁止在忽視程式設計師的意見下,去確定產品開發週期,特別是沒做過的東西。

4、縮短會議的時刻以及頻率,讓程式設計師有專注的時間能夠做事情。

5、不要用程式碼量去評價程式設計師的工作量。

6、千萬不要把deadline當天的氣話放在心上。他們會很直接的向你訴苦抱怨,抱怨完後他們就會把東西做完。

7、溝通交流遇到障礙時,嘗試使用提問的形式,what how why 。

8、對外介紹的時候,請使用這是xx工程師作為職位,私底下可以隨意,就算叫狗子也是OK的。

9、成為程式設計師的女朋友,開啟你的女神之路。

與程式設計師相處一定要知道的9個建議
總結:

通過今天的簡單介紹,大家應該對程式設計師溝通障礙有一個初步瞭解,其實在生活中,程式設計師與從事其他職業人們並沒有太大區別,只要採用適當的方法,溝通問題必然迎刃而解。而作為程式設計師的我們,也應該放下技術擔子,嘗試站在產品、使用者的角度去思考問題,這樣才能提升相互之間的工作效率,成為一位值得信賴的軟體工程師。

快來關注Care醬!

教你成為女神眼裡不油膩的優質型男!

一個關愛程式設計師的公眾號,

你的世界不應該只有 Coding!

在这里插入图片描述
在我的公眾號「IT-care」後臺回覆即可免費獲取程式設計師電子書大禮包。

回覆“程式設計師”領取15本經典電子書
回覆“java”領取JAVA從小白到大神5本進階電子書
回覆“Python”領取Python4本高階電子書
回覆“健康”領取程式設計師身體健康指南電子書

宣告:以上書籍均為網友網盤私人分享,無任何商業盈利行為。
掃描二